Compare Pico Rivera to West Whittier-Los Nietos

This post compares Pico Rivera, California to West Whittier-Los Nietos, California across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.

Dimension Pico Rivera (city) West Whittier-Los Nietos (CDP)
Population 63,750 27,002
Income (median) $36,529 $40,514
Home Value (median) $380,200 $390,000
White 55% 46%
Black 0% 1%
Asian 3% 1%
With Kids 42% 42%
Age (median) 36 37
Rentals 33% 29%
